Hi Experts,

Does a Software professional fall into the Labor category? Can we approach a labour court for disputes with employer

Where does Software professional need to approach for their rights and grievances?

All Labor Laws..................................and all Laws of the land are applicable to the Software Companies.

Like any other.....................................such companies/employers are also servant to the Law of the land.


>>> Industrial Disputes amendment (2010)Act: All establishments have to have Grievance Redressal Machinery.

>>> Industrial Disputes Act: CHAPTER II: AUTHORITIES UNDER THIS ACT

3. Works Committee

 

>>> Standing Orders are applicable.

 

>>> Software companies are covered by (name of the state) Shops and Commercial Establishments Act, that was enacted to govern the service conditions of employees working in establishments covered by this Act.
